【教育行业云】c在线课堂的大规模并发

一、技术背景与发展

近年来,全球教育行业数字化转型加速,尤其在疫情后,在线课堂从辅助工具升级为教育生态的核心场景。医疗教育、职业培训等垂直领域需求激增,例如远程手术示教需支持4K/120fps高清直播,虚拟实验室需承载数千人同时操作3D模型,单日百万级并发访问成为常态。传统中心化架构因带宽瓶颈扩容延迟难以应对,例如某头部医学院在线示教平台曾因单日280万用户访问导致30%卡顿率。

云计算技术通过弹性资源池分布式架构智能调度,成为教育行业的技术底座。2025年,全球教育云市场规模预计突破300亿美元,核心驱动力包括5G普及、AI算法优化及混合现实(MR)技术的成熟。


二、核心技术特点

  1. 弹性扩展与智能调度

    • 采用Kubernetes容器集群Serverless无服务器架构实现秒级扩容。例如某省级医学教育平台在考试高峰期通过阿里云弹性容器服务(ECS),实例数从50台自动扩展至5000台,响应时间缩短至45秒。
    • 边缘计算节点全球部署(如阿里云2800个节点)降低跨区域传输延迟,结合AI预测模型(LSTM算法)提前30分钟预热资源,规避流量洪峰。
  2. 高并发音视频传输

### 学习通刷课脚本的安全合规优化方法 在讨论学习通刷课脚本的优化之前,需明确任何涉及自动化的操作都应严格遵循平台的服务条款以及法律法规。未经授权的大规模自动化行为可能违反服务协议并带来法律风险。 #### 合规性考量 为了确保脚本使用的合法性,建议仅将其用于个人效率提升而非规避课程内容的学习义务。例如,可以设置脚本来提醒用户完成特定章节或记录观看进度,而不是完全替代人工参与[^1]。 #### 技术层面的改进措施 以下是几种技术手段来增强现有刷课脚本的功能性和稳定性: 1. **动态等待机制** 使用 Selenium 或 Puppeteer 等工具时加入显式等待条件代替固定时间延迟能够提高程序适应不同网络环境的能力。 ```javascript const puppeteer = require('puppeteer'); (async () => { const browser = await puppeteer.launch(); const page = await browser.newPage(); // 动态加载直到某个元素可见为止 await page.waitForSelector('#videoElement', { timeout: 0 }); await browser.close(); })(); ``` 2. **错误处理与日志记录** 增强异常捕获逻辑以便于定位问题所在,并通过文件或者控制台打印详细的执行过程描述帮助后续调试工作。 3. **模拟真实用户行为模式** 随机化鼠标移动轨迹、点击间隔时间和滚动距离等参数让交互更贴近真人习惯从而降低被检测的风险概率。 4. **多线程/异步并发管理** 如果目标站点允许同时开启多个视频播放实例,则可以通过合理安排资源分配达到加快整体进程的目的;不过要注意避免过度消耗设备性能造成不稳定状况发生。 5. **定期更新维护** 平台界面布局频繁变动可能导致原有选择器失效因此需要持续关注官方公告及时调整相应部分代码结构以保持兼容性良好状态运行下去。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

沐风—云端行者

喜欢请打赏,感谢您的支持!

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值